
Job Summary:
The data solution developer will be responsible for all phases of the software development lifecycle for data products. The individual will work with business units and data scientists; to build highly performant and scalable web applications powered by machine learning models.
- Development of highly performant and available systems
- Efficiency of applications and machine learning models deployed
- Number of manual processes replaced by automation
Job Requirements:
- Bachelor’s degree in Computer Science, Information Technology, Information Systems, Statistics, Applied Math or any other related field.
- 3 – 5 years’ experience in web application development
- Experience in financial services will be an added advantage
- To be successful in this role, you will be a team player with a keen eye for details.
Key Competency Requirements:
• Familiarity with Agile development methodologies
• Experience with software design and development in a test-driven environment
• Good knowledge of programming languages (e.g. C#, Java, Python, JavaScript etc) and web frameworks/systems (e.g. AngularJS, Django, .Net)
• Experience with relational databases (e.g MSSQL, Oracle etc)
• Sound Understanding of data exchange structures (e.g XML, JSON etc)
• Experience with big data tools such as Hadoop, Scala, Spark will be an added advantage
• Ability to learn new languages and technologies
• Excellent communication skills
• Resourcefulness and troubleshooting aptitude
• Attention to details
• Innovative & Open Minded
• Interpersonal skills
• Collaborative skills
• Communication (oral & written)
• Coordination skills
Applications should be sent to talents@unionbankng.com